Output 340273c37d2e7fe7f54a068f33bc0776d8e2ec8e020639888bd979a70d8a0d35:0

value
10696781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3f2542a2d5d4d388e38beaea2f8ce3fbf3f545c OP_EQUAL
address
3M1goKPyQzwHhbmtiA4vJLuZFGcLQQ3ZVQ
transaction
340273c37d2e7fe7f54a068f33bc0776d8e2ec8e020639888bd979a70d8a0d35
spent
true